Promoting Health for Older Adults CDC

(6 days ago) WebIn 2019, 54.1 million US adults were 65 or older, representing 16% of the population—or more than 1 in every 7 Americans. Nearly 1 in 4 older adults are members of a racial or ethnic minority group. By 2040, the number of older adults is expected to reach 80.8 million. By 2060, it will reach 94.7 million, and older adults will make up nearly

Ageing and health - World Health Organization (WHO)

(6 days ago) WebCommon health conditions associated with ageing. Common conditions in older age include hearing loss, cataracts and refractive errors, back and neck pain and osteoarthritis, chronic obstructive pulmonary disease, diabetes, depression and dementia. As people age, they are more likely to experience several conditions at the same time.

2021 Profile of Older Americans - ACL Administration for …

(2 days ago) WebProfile Highlights. In 2020, the population age 65+ was 30.8 million women and 24.8 million men. People age 65+ represented 17% of the population in the year 2020. That is expected to grow to 22% by 2040. In 2021, a larger percentage of older men (69%) than older women (47%) were married.

Get the Facts on Older Americans - The National Council on Aging

(1 days ago) WebIn 2021, 10.6 million (18.9%) Americans age 65+ were working or proactively seeking employment. 1. Starting in 2000, the labor force participation rate of older women gradually rose to the 2021 level of 15.2%. 1. According to the Bureau of Labor Statistics, 9.5% of the civilian labor force is expected to be older than 65 by the year 2030. 6.

Mental health of older adults - World Health Organization (WHO)

(8 days ago) WebThe most common mental health conditions for older adults are depression and anxiety. GHE 2019 shows that globally, around a quarter of deaths from suicide (27.2%) are among people aged 60 or over. Mental health conditions among older people are often underrecognized and undertreated, and the stigma surrounding these conditions can …
